Colorado

Оглавление

On July 1, 2023, the state of Colorado added the Colorado Privacy Act (CPA) to the existing Colorado Consumer Protection Act. The CPA defines terms for covered businesses, consumers, and data, notably the term controller, as the person or group that determines how they use customer data.

As you would expect, the CPA also includes information about consumer rights and business responsibilities about using customer data. Under the law, the state attorney general and district attorneys throughout the state have the authority to prosecute violators. (For more on the specific language of the legislation, see https://leg.colorado.gov/bills/sb21-190.)
